A Wartime Nickel with Historical Significance
The 1943-P Jefferson Nickel represents a unique chapter in U.S. coinage. Due to wartime metal shortages, these nickels were temporarily struck in a composition of silver, copper, and manganese, distinguishing them from the typical pre-and post-war issues. This "wartime nickel" serves as a tangible reminder of the sacrifices and ingenuity of the era.
Key Features of this Exceptional Nickel:
- Denomination: 5C (Five Cents)
- Metal: Silver (Wartime Alloy: 56% Copper, 35% Silver, 9% Manganese)
- Mint Mark: P (Philadelphia)
- Year: 1943-P
- Grade: NGC MS68 (Mint State 68) - Indicating a sharply struck coin with minimal imperfections.
